“Hurry up!” commanded King Ezra.
“Easy for you to say…your majesty.”

 

 

Ezra and the donkey made their way through the woods.
It was tough going. Ezra was hit in the face by a branch.
“Hey, watch where you're going.”
“But I am,” the donkey replied.

 

 

Something or someone got in their way.

“Who are you? You are blocking the path.” “I hear you are bragging about being king of the forest,” said the lion cub.
“I am king of the forest,” Ezra replied.
“Smells like trouble,” said the donkey.

 

 

“Everyone knows I am king of the forest,” retorted the lion cub.
“No, you're not. I am.”
“Well, it's certainly not me,” muttered the donkey.

 

 

A group of monkeys gathered in the trees to watch the argument.
The lion cub sprang at Ezra.
